Just fitted 17x9's and 315/75/R17 (35x12.5) MTZ's to my 2nd Gen

Got my new rims and tyres yesterday.....and am stoked with how they look....

They are 17x9 Brute B201 wheels with 315/75/R17 (35x12.5) Mickey Thomson MTZ's.

The turck is handling heaps better with the less offset rims (my old 15x10's had a huge offset) and steering is much more pricise. But it doesn't look anywhere near as wide as it used to....which will keep the cops off my back anyway. I like the MTZ's so far too, not too noisy, and handle well so far.

Originally Posted by AH64ID
Those look really good!! Good choice on the 35's
Yeah, am really happy that I went with the 35's...I think 33's would have looked wrong on the 17" rims...just not enough side profile.

Now I've just got some minor trimming to do in the front, as they are scrubbing on full lock, and am getting a custom rear bar made soon, which will be shaped right to stop the scrubbing in the rear. Then got to source some 4.88's, as I hate the gearing with the 35s.
